Surah Yaseen, the 36th chapter of the Holy Quran, holds a special place in the hearts of Muslims worldwide. It is often referred to as the “heart of the Quran” due to its profound message and spiritual significance. The Surah consists of 83 verses and was revealed in Makkah. It emphasizes the oneness of Allah, the importance of faith, and the certainty of the Hereafter.
Spiritual and Religious Importance
Muslims believe that reciting Surah Yaseen brings immense blessings and mercy from Allah. It is often recited during times of difficulty, illness, or hardship, as it is thought to bring comfort and relief. The Surah serves as a reminder of the power of Allah, the consequences of disbelief, and the ultimate reality of resurrection and judgment.
Themes of Surah Yaseen
Surah Yaseen covers several important themes that reinforce the core principles of Islam:
- Tawheed (Oneness of Allah): It highlights the absolute power and sovereignty of Allah over the universe.
- Prophethood: The Surah mentions past prophets and their struggles, reaffirming the message of divine guidance.
- Resurrection and the Hereafter: It strongly emphasizes life after death, reminding believers of their ultimate accountability before Allah.
- Divine Mercy and Guidance: Allah’s mercy is evident throughout the Surah, reassuring believers of His compassion and justice.
Benefits of Reciting Surah Yaseen
The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) emphasized the virtues of reciting Surah Yaseen. Some of its benefits include:
- Ease in Difficulties: It is believed to bring relief in times of distress and hardship.
- Forgiveness of Sins: Reciting it with sincerity is thought to lead to Allah’s mercy and forgiveness.
- Blessings for the Deceased: It is often recited for those who have passed away, seeking mercy and blessings for their souls.
- Strengthening of Faith: The Surah instills a deep sense of spiritual awareness and connection with Allah.
